§ 105. Merger or consolidation of freight terminal corporations and other corporations formed for the purpose of engaging in business in which a freight terminal corporation may engage. Any two or more domestic freight terminal corporations may merge or consolidate with each other, and any such corporation may merge or consolidate with any other domestic corporation formed for the purpose of engaging in any business in which a domestic freight terminal corporation may engage, in accordance with the procedure and with the effect set forth in Article 9 of the business corporation law.
